Agenda Item Summary: January 2024 marks the start of the academic advisement and enrollment process for secondary students for the 2024–2025 school year. Students and their families are provided with a Program of Studies (POS), including information about diploma types and division practices that support student learning. The Program of Studies also includes a comprehensive list of courses available to meet graduation requirements, provides opportunities to explore a wide range of disciplines, and meets diverse student needs and interests.

Note: Courses that appear in the Program of Studies may not reflect in a school’s master schedule. Course availability is dependent upon staffing and student interest and enrollment.
Background: On a yearly basis, The Department of Teaching, Learning, and Leadership (TLL), Department of Student Services, Equity, and Alternative Programs work with the Department of Technology Services and the Office of Communications, secondary administrators and counseling teams to develop the proposed Program of Studies
Recommendation: The Superintendent recommends that the School Board review the 2024–2025 Program of Studies for Secondary Schools with consideration for approval.
